A Safety and Tolerability Study of Doripenem in Patients With Abdominal Infections or Pneumonia
March 5, 2019 updated by: Johnson & Johnson Pharmaceutical Research & Development, L.L.C.
A Randomized, Open-Label, Multicenter Study to Assess the Safety and Tolerability of Doripenem Compared With Imipenem in the Treatment of Subjects With Complicated Intra-Abdominal Infections or Ventilator Associated Pneumonia
The purpose of this study is to assess the safety and tolerability of doripenem compared to imipenem in Ventilator-assisted pneumonia and complicated Intra-abdominal Infection.
The study population will include hospitalized patients (or patients resident in a chronic health care facility) who have a diagnosis of either Ventilator associated pneumonia or complicated Intra-abdominal Infection.

Detailed Description
This is a randomized (study drug assigned by chance), open-label (all people involved know the identity of the intervention), multicenter study that will evaluate the safety and tolerability of doripenem (an antibiotic used to treat infections) in patients with ventilator-associated pneumonia (VAP) or complicated intra-abdominal infection (cIAI).
Approximately 250 patients will be assigned in a 3:1 ratio to receive doripenem or imipenem/cilastatin (188 patients randomized to receive doripenem and 62 patients randomized to receive imipenem/cilastatin). Furthermore, patients who receive doripenem or imipenem/cilastatin will be stratified by disease (VAP or cIAI).
Therefore, for reporting purposes, there will be 4 groups: Patients with VAP treated with doripenem, patients with VAP treated with imipenem/cilastatin, patients with cIAI treated with doripenem, and patients with cIAI treated with imipenem/cilastatin.
Study drug will be administered intravenously (iv) (through a vein) for 7 to 14 days for patients with VAP and for 5 to 14 days for patients with cIAI.
The maximum duration of study drug is 14 days.
Vancomycin and/or amikacin may be added to the study drug regimen as adjunctive therapy for those patients who meet study specified criteria.
The recommended dosage of vancomycin is 1 g every 12 hours administered by iv infusion.
The addition of amikacin is at the discretion of the investigator for patients with VAP (not cIAI) and the recommended dosing regimen for amikacin is 15 mg/kg given iv once a day.
Alternative amikacin regimens or other aminoglycoside regimens may be permitted.
Safety will be assessed during the study by the monitoring of adverse events, evaluation of laboratory test results, and changes in vital signs.
The primary endpoint of this study is to assess the overall incidence of treatment-emergent adverse events (TEAEs) from the initiation of the first infusion of study drug and up to 30 days after the completion of study drug therapy.
Treatment-emergent adverse events are defined as adverse events that occur or worsen between the initial infusion of study drug up to 30 days after the last dose of study drug.
The hypothesis for this study is that doripenem has a similar safety profile to imipenem.
Doripenem (1g at 8-hour intervals over a period of 4 hours) or imipenem/cilastatin (1g at 8-hours over a period of 1 hour) will be administered by intravenous (iv) infusion (delivery of drug slowly into the vein over a period of time).
Patients diagnosed with ventilator associated pneumonia (VAP) will be treated for 7 to 14 days and patients with complicated intra-abdominal infections (cIAI) will be treated for 5 to 14 days.

Inclusion Criteria:
- Patients must be hospitalized with a diagnosis of Ventilator-Assisted Pneumonia (VAP) or complicated Intra-Abdominal Infection (cIAI)
- Patients with VAP must have been hospitalized (or been in a chronic care facility) for >= 5 days, have received mechanical ventilation for >= 48 hours, have a Clinical Pulmonary Infection Score (CPIS) of >= 5, have new or progressive radiographic infiltrates (not related to another disease process)
- Patients with cIAI must have clinical evidence of intra-abdominal infection, abdominal pain or tenderness, localized or diffuse abdominal wall rigidity, mass, ileus or have a requirement for surgical intervention (e.g., laparotomy, laparoscopic surgery, or percutaneous draining of an abscess) within 24 hours of study entry
Exclusion Criteria:
- Patients with a history of acute hepatic failure or acute decompensation of chronic hepatic failure, history of severe impairment of renal function, history of immunocompromising illness, acquired immunodeficiency syndrome (AIDS), or human immunodeficiency virus (HIV) with a CD4 count less than 200 cells/mL within the past 6 months
- organ (including bone marrow) transplant recipients
- hematologic malignancy
- use of immunosuppressive therapy at screening, including use of high dose corticosteroids (e.g., > 40 mg prednisone or equivalent per day for > 2 weeks)
- history of any rapidly progressing disease or immediately life-threatening illness (including acute hepatic failure and septic shock)
